MENA region, insurance leaders broadly optimistic for the coming twelve months

A survey, conducted with twelve insurance leaders gathered within the MENA Insurance CEO Club, has shown that despite future hardships, 85% of them remain optimistic for the next twelve months. CEOs, unsurprisingly, expect that the largest insurers would do well. Two thirds of them forecast the entry on the market of foreign players and remain convinced that local competencies have to improve. The survey also found that brokers are responsible for the fierce competition and that reinsurers support the poor premium rates in the entire region.
